Transaction 70b4408c41685301a6123295635cf8227ac3465c0c00a8191da37ad3c99231fa

1 Input
2 Outputs
  • 70b4408c41685301a6123295635cf8227ac3465c0c00a8191da37ad3c99231fa:0
  • value  5451233
    address  3EdsH83dVanuUAbKZDojDoZGu2guD44yKk
  • 70b4408c41685301a6123295635cf8227ac3465c0c00a8191da37ad3c99231fa:1
  • value  79095595
    address  14i5Qe4sGfVBedAzmRzyhMXvbf8JnWruwL